Key Responsibilities
- Administer, configure, and maintain the company's CRM platform (e.g., Salesforce, HubSpot), including user setup, profiles, roles, and security settings.
- Develop and implement custom reports, dashboards, and workflows to meet business requirements and provide actionable insights.
- Ensure data integrity and cleanliness within the CRM system through regular audits, data uploads, and de-duplication processes.
- Provide technical support and training to CRM users, creating documentation and best practice guides.
- Collaborate with sales, marketing, and operations teams to gather requirements for new CRM functionalities and system enhancements.
- Troubleshoot and resolve CRM-related issues, providing timely and effective solutions.
- Stay updated on CRM best practices, new features, and relevant technologies to continually improve system utilization.
- Assist in the integration of the CRM system with other business tools and applications.
- Contribute to the strategic planning and roadmap for CRM development and future enhancements.
Required Skills
- Minimum 3 years of hands-on experience as a CRM Administrator or Specialist.
- Proficiency with a major CRM platform (e.g., Salesforce, HubSpot, Microsoft Dynamics 365).
- Strong understanding of CRM best practices, sales, and marketing processes.
-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ills.
- Ability to create detailed reports, dashboards, and custom workflows.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ills, capable of explaining technical concepts to non-technical users.
- Self-motivated with the ability to work independently in a remote environment.
- Experience with data management and data quality initiatives.
Preferred Qualifications
- CRM Administrator certification (e.g., Salesforce Administrator Certification).
- Experience with CRM integration projects (e.g., with marketing automation platforms, ERP systems).
- Basic knowledge of SQL or other database query languages.
- Project management experience, particularly in software implementation or enhancement.
- Experience working in the recruitment or staffing industry.
